When Do American Bullies Stop Growing — Full Size Timeline Majestic Bully Puppies · American Bully Guide When Do American Bullies Stop Growing — The Two-Phase Answer When do american bullies stop growing is one of the most common questions new owners ask — and the answer is more complex than a single age. American Bullies go through two distinct growth phases: height growth driven by growth plate closure, and body mass development driven by muscle maturation. These two phases end at different times. Height growth ends at 12 to 16 months depending on class Body mass and muscle development continues until 18 to 30 months An American Bully that looks lean or narrow at 12 months is completely normal — the bulk comes in the second phase. Never judge a Bully’s final size at one year old. When Do American Bullies Stop Growing — By Class Pocket American Bully Pocket American Bullies are the fastest to mature. They reach full height between 10 and 12 months and full body mass between 14 and 18 months. By 18 months a Pocket Bully is essentially at its adult size. Standard American Bully Standard American Bullies reach full height around 12 months and continue filling out in body mass through 16 to 20 months. Most Standard Bullies are fully mature by 20 to 22 months. XL American Bully XL American Bullies reach full height at 12 to 14 months but do not reach full body mass until 18 to 24 months. It is entirely normal for an XL to look lean at 12 months — the characteristic wide chest and heavy muscle mass typically develops between 14 and 24 months. XXL American Bully XXL American Bullies are the slowest to fully mature of all classes. Full height is typically reached between 14 and 16 months with complete body mass and muscle development often not occurring until 24 to 30 months. Owners of XXL Bullies regularly report the dog continuing to visibly fill out and bulk up through age two and beyond. Class Full Height By Full Body Mass By Pocket 10–12 months 14–18 months Standard 12 months 16–20 months XL 12–14 months 18–24 months XXL 14–16 months 24–30 months At 12 months an American Bully has usually reached full height but may only be at 60 to 75 percent of its final adult body weight. Do not assess final size until at least 18 months — 24 months for XL and XXL classes. Growth Plates — What They Are and Why They Matter Growth plates are areas of soft cartilage near the ends of long bones where new bone tissue is produced during development. In American Bullies these plates typically close between 12 and 16 months depending on the dog’s size. Until growth plates close the bones are relatively soft and vulnerable to injury from high-impact activity. This is why high-impact exercise — running on hard surfaces, jumping, rough play with larger dogs — should be limited until at least 14 months. Premature damage to growth plates can permanently affect bone structure and final adult conformation. Nutrition During Growth Phase Proper nutrition during the first 18 months is critical for reaching genetic potential. Underfeeding during the growth phase can permanently stunt development. Overfeeding causes rapid weight gain that stresses developing joints. See our complete American Bully Diet guide for feeding by age and class. Neutering Age Early neutering (before 12 months) can affect final size because sex hormones play a role in signaling growth plate closure. Dogs neutered early sometimes continue growing slightly longer and end up taller but with less muscular development. Discuss timing with your veterinarian. Is My American Bully Done Growing The simplest way to assess whether your Bully is done growing is to compare photos taken one month apart. If height and body mass appear consistent between photos and the dog is past 18 months for XL or 24 months for XXL — it is likely at or near its final size. Your veterinarian can also confirm growth plate closure via X-ray if you need certainty. American Bully Diet — What to Feed Your American Bully Majestic Bully Puppies · American Bully Guide American Bully Diet — Core Nutritional Requirements The american bully diet needs to be built around three priorities: high protein to support the breed’s muscular build, controlled fat to prevent obesity, and low-glycemic carbohydrates to maintain stable energy. The specific targets vary by age and class size. American Bullies are a muscular, compact breed prone to joint problems and obesity when fed incorrectly. Getting the diet right from puppyhood through adulthood protects their health long-term and supports the structure the breed is known for. Life Stage Protein Target Fat Target Carbs Puppy (8 weeks – 6 months) 28–32% 14–18% Low glycemic only Puppy (6 – 12 months) 26–30% 12–16% Low glycemic only Adult (12 months+) 22–26% 10–14% Moderate Senior (7 years+) 24–28% 8–12% Low American Bully Puppy Diet — 8 Weeks to 12 Months American Bully puppies need significantly more protein and fat per pound of body weight than adults to support rapid bone and muscle development. A large or extra-large breed puppy formula is the correct starting point — not a generic puppy formula, which is often too high in calcium for large breeds and can cause developmental bone problems. Puppy Feeding Schedule 8 to 12 weeks — 4 meals per day, equal spacing 3 to 6 months — 3 meals per day 6 to 12 months — 2 to 3 meals per day Puppy Portion Guide by Weight Puppy Weight Daily Kibble Amount 5–10 lbs 0.5–1 cup 10–20 lbs 1–1.75 cups 20–40 lbs 1.75–2.5 cups 40–70 lbs 2.5–3.5 cups Adult American Bully Diet — 12 Months and Older Adult American Bullies should eat twice per day. Free feeding is not recommended — the breed is prone to obesity which puts severe stress on joints, the cardiovascular system, and reduces lifespan. Measure every meal and adjust based on body condition rather than following the bag guidelines blindly. Adult Portion Guide by Class Class Adult Weight Daily Kibble Pocket 30–50 lbs 2–3 cups Standard 50–80 lbs 3–4 cups XL 80–120 lbs 4–5.5 cups XXL 120–160 lbs 5.5–7 cups Best Protein Sources for American Bullies Chicken — highly digestible, widely available, good amino acid profile Beef — high in zinc and B vitamins, supports coat and muscle Fish (salmon, whitefish) — omega-3 fatty acids for skin, coat, and joint health Turkey — lean protein, good for weight management Lamb — good alternative for dogs with chicken sensitivities The first ingredient on any dog food label should always be a named meat protein — chicken, beef, salmon. Avoid foods where the first ingredient is a grain, corn, or a vague term like “animal protein.” Foods to Avoid in the American Bully Diet Several common ingredients are harmful or outright toxic to American Bullies. Key items to avoid include corn syrup, artificial preservatives (BHA, BHT, ethoxyquin), soy, wheat gluten, and all human foods including onions, grapes, raisins, chocolate, and xylitol. Raw Diet for American Bullies A raw diet (BARF — Biologically Appropriate Raw Food) is popular with American Bully breeders for its high protein density and lack of fillers. If feeding raw, ensure the diet is properly balanced with the correct calcium-to-phosphorus ratio — especially critical for puppies where imbalance can cause developmental bone disease. Consult a veterinary nutritionist before starting a raw diet on a puppy. Hydration Fresh water should always be available. American Bullies are prone to overheating due to their muscular, compact build — adequate hydration is critical especially in warm climates and after exercise. Change water daily and clean water bowls regularly to prevent bacterial buildup. American Bully Growth Chart — Weight and Size by Age Majestic Bully Puppies · American Bully Guide American Bully Growth Chart — Overview The american bully growth chart varies significantly by class. A Pocket American Bully and an XXL American Bully follow completely different growth timelines and reach very different final sizes. Understanding your puppy’s class helps set accurate expectations for how big they will get and when. American Bullies go through two distinct growth phases — height growth (driven by growth plate development) and body mass growth (muscle and bulk). Height typically stops between 12 and 16 months. Body mass continues developing for 6 to 12 months after that. Pocket American Bully Growth Chart Pocket American Bullies stand under 17 inches at the withers at maturity. Despite their compact size they carry the same heavy bone and muscular build as larger classes in a smaller frame. Age Male Weight Female Weight Height Range 8 weeks 4–6 lbs 3–5 lbs 6–8 inches 3 months 10–15 lbs 8–12 lbs 9–11 inches 6 months 20–30 lbs 16–24 lbs 12–15 inches 12 months 28–40 lbs 22–32 lbs 14–17 inches Full grown (18–24 mo) 30–50 lbs 25–40 lbs Under 17 inches Standard American Bully Growth Chart Standard American Bullies stand 17 to 20 inches for females and 17 to 20 inches for males at maturity. This is the original ABKC registered size class. Age Male Weight Female Weight Height Range 8 weeks 6–10 lbs 5–8 lbs 7–10 inches 3 months 18–25 lbs 14–20 lbs 11–14 inches 6 months 40–60 lbs 32–48 lbs 14–17 inches 12 months 60–80 lbs 48–65 lbs 16–19 inches Full grown (18–24 mo) 65–90 lbs 55–75 lbs 17–20 inches XL American Bully Growth Chart XL American Bullies stand over 20 inches at the withers for females and over 21 inches for males. They are the most popular class and take longer to fully mature than Standard or Pocket dogs. Age Male Weight Female Weight Height Range 8 weeks 8–14 lbs 7–11 lbs 8–11 inches 3 months 22–35 lbs 18–28 lbs 12–15 inches 6 months 55–80 lbs 45–65 lbs 15–19 inches 12 months 85–110 lbs 70–90 lbs 19–22 inches Full grown (18–24 mo) 90–130 lbs 75–105 lbs 20–23 inches XXL American Bully Growth Chart XXL American Bullies exceed the XL standard in height and are the heaviest class. They are the slowest to fully mature — do not judge an XXL’s final size until at least 24 months. Age Male Weight Female Weight 8 weeks 10–16 lbs 8–13 lbs 3 months 28–42 lbs 22–34 lbs 6 months 65–95 lbs 52–75 lbs 12 months 100–130 lbs 80–105 lbs Full grown (24–30 mo) 120–160 lbs 95–130 lbs An American Bully at 12 months has usually reached full height but may only be at 70 to 80 percent of its adult body weight. Never judge a Bully’s final size at 12 months — wait until at least 18 months for accurate assessment. Factors That Affect Growth Rate Bloodlines The single strongest predictor of final size is bloodline. XL bloodlines consistently produce larger dogs than Standard lines even within the same litter. Nutrition Proper diet during the first 18 months is critical for reaching genetic potential. Underfeeding stunts growth. Overfeeding causes rapid weight gain that stresses developing joints. See our American Bully Diet guide for exact feeding recommendations by age and size. Exercise Avoid high-impact exercise like running on hard surfaces or jumping before growth plates close — typically around 12 to 14 months. Premature high-impact activity can permanently affect bone development and final structure.
